WebIncreasingly Difficult Exercises: Converting Decimals to Percentages and Fractions Increasingly Difficult Exercises: Converting Fractions to Decimals and Percentages Alutwyche: Fractions, Decimals, Percentages Equivalence Codebreaker TES: Fractions to Decimals Number Wall Display Alutwyche: Defuse the bomb fractions, decimals and … WebTo determine how many decimal points there are, simply add how many decimal points there are in both numbers you are multiplying, and then adjust your answer accordingly. For example: 0.005 x 1.5 5 x 15 = 75 0.005 has 3 decimal places. And 1.5 has 1 decimal place, So together, the answer has 4 decimal places. Therefore, 0.005 x 1.5 = 0.0075

WebThe easiest way to multiply decimals is to use the following steps: Step 1: Move the decimal place on each value to turn it into a whole number. Step 2: Remember/write down how many decimal places you have moved in total. Step 3: Complete the column or grid method for multiplication WebExample 3: round to 2 decimal places.
